39f9d7fdff Handle hugetlbfs file mapping
Hugetlbfs file mappings are handled differently than regular files:
 - pager_req_create will tell us the file is in a hugetlbfs
 - allocate memory upfront, we need to fail if not enough memory
 - the memory needs to be given again if another process maps the same
   file

This implementation still has some hacks, in particular, the memory
needs to be freed when all mappings are done and the file has been
deleted/closed by all processes.
We cannot know when the file is closed/unlinked easily, so clean up
memory when all processes have exited.

To test, install libhugetlbfs and link a program with the additional
LDFLAGS += -B /usr/share/libhugetlbfs -Wl,--hugetlbfs-align

Then run with HUGETLB_ELFMAP=RW set, you can check this works with
HUGETLB_DEBUG=1 HUGETLB_VERBOSE=2

3e3ccf377c compiler.h: add READ_ONCE/WRITE_ONCE macro
These macros are needed to make sure the compiler does not optimize away
atomic constructs such as "while (!READ_ONCE(foo))" loops that do not
modify foo within the loop

Also move the barrier() define where it belongs while we are here, it is
needed for READ_ONCE/WRITE_ONCE and including ihk/cpu.h here causes
include loops

b1681f4a3a mcexec/execve: fix shebangs handling
There were mainly two problems with shebangs:
 - Suffix arguments handling e.g. '#!/bin/sh -x'
 - Recursive handling e.g. script1 fetchs '#!/path/to/script2'
and script2 itself has a shebang
 - (did I say two?) running shebang would replace argv[optind] instead
of appending e.g. script with '#!/bin/sh' and running './script -c'
would run '/bin/sh -c' instead of '/bin/sh ./script -c'

There also are two places where this needs parsing:
 - starting a fresh program from mcexec
 - starting a new program from execve in mcexec

The first was easy to fix as we already had argv around, but the later
required a new way to transfer the 'new argv elements from the script'
to mckernel to append before its argv -- it used to be 'desc->shell_path'
but that was no longer used at some point and just one keyword is not
enough to handle this properly.

This commit does:
 - Refactors the lookup_path + load_elf_desc that was only done at most
twice in its own function that loops indefinitely and use that in both
situations described above
 - Transmits the argv addition in the transfer to mckernel after the
desc; mckernel allocates 4 pages (hardcoded) for the descs and we will
hopefully have room for the script arguments on top of that... (there is
no guard!!!)
 - Change flatten_strings to allow prepending a flattened string instead
of a single string.
Note that the flatten_string change also brought in a difference in the
format, to have the full length embedded within the string, the latest
slot that used to be zeroes now contains the position of the end of the
buffer (where the last+1 string would be if there had been one)
This required a trivial change in mckernel prepare args function that
used this property for no real reason.

Hopefully things work™, this probably warrants adding a couple of new
ostests...
 - create a couple of scripts with recursive invocation/arguments and
check their own argv.
 - execute "mcexec script args" and "mcexec sh -c 'script args'"

c25fb2aa39 memobj: transform memobj lock to refcounting
We had a deadlock between:
 - free_process_memory_range (take lock) -> ihk_mc_pt_free_range ->
... -> remote_flush_tlb_array_cpumask -> "/* Wait for all cores */"
and
 - obj_list_lookup() under fileobj_list_lock that disabled irqs
and thus never ack'd the remote flush

The rework is quite big but removes the need for the big lock,
although devobj and shmobj needed a new smaller lock to be
introduced - the new locks are used much more locally and
should not cause problems.

On the bright side, refcounting being moved to memobj level means
we could remove refcounting implemented separately in all object
types and simplifies code a bit.
